Common Diseases Affecting Potatoes Grown in Buckets

Potatoes are a popular choice for container gardening due to their relatively easy cultivation. However, several common potato diseases can affect plants grown in buckets, leading to reduced yields and unhealthy produce. Early identification and management are key to a bountiful harvest.

Early Blight: A Fungal Threat

Early blight, caused by the fungus Alternaria solani, is one of the most prevalent diseases affecting potato plants. It typically appears as dark, circular spots on the lower leaves. These spots often have concentric rings, giving them a target-like appearance.

As the disease progresses, these spots enlarge and can cause leaves to yellow and eventually die. This significantly reduces the plant’s ability to photosynthesize, impacting tuber development. Bucket potato growers should be vigilant for these early signs.

Late Blight: The Most Devastating Disease

Late blight, caused by the oomycete Phytophthora infestans, is perhaps the most feared potato disease. It can spread rapidly, especially in cool, wet conditions, and can decimate an entire crop in a matter of days. Symptoms include water-soaked lesions on leaves and stems, which can quickly turn brown and necrotic.

A characteristic white, fuzzy growth may appear on the underside of infected leaves, particularly in humid weather. Late blight can also affect the tubers, causing firm, discolored rot. Prompt action is critical if late blight is suspected.

Bacterial Wilt: A Serious Soil-borne Pathogen

Bacterial wilt, caused by Ralstonia solanacearum, is a devastating disease that affects many solanaceous plants, including potatoes. It causes sudden wilting of the plant, even when soil moisture is adequate. The vascular tissues become discolored and may ooze bacteria when cut.

This disease is particularly problematic because it can persist in the soil for extended periods. For potatoes in containers, ensuring disease-free seed potatoes and clean soil is paramount to preventing bacterial wilt.

Verticillium Wilt: Another Vascular Threat

Verticillium wilt is another fungal disease that attacks the vascular system of potato plants. It leads to yellowing and wilting of leaves, often starting on one side of the plant or a single stem. The wilting can be gradual or sudden.

Internal inspection of the stem may reveal dark streaks in the vascular tissue. Like bacterial wilt, Verticillium wilt can survive in the soil, making crop rotation and resistant varieties important for management.

Scab: Affecting Tuber Quality

Potato scab, caused by the bacterium Streptomyces scabies, primarily affects the tubers themselves. It manifests as rough, corky lesions on the surface of the potato. These lesions can vary in size and depth.

While scab doesn’t typically reduce yield significantly, it can make the potatoes unmarketable and unappealing for consumption. Growing potatoes in buckets can sometimes exacerbate scab if soil pH is too high.

Viral Diseases: The Invisible Culprits

Several viral diseases can affect potatoes, often spread by aphids and other insects. Symptoms can include leaf curling, mottling, stunting, and yellowing. These viruses weaken the plant and reduce tuber size and quality.

Unfortunately, there is no cure for viral diseases once a plant is infected. The best approach is prevention through insect control and using certified disease-free seed potatoes.

Managing Diseases in Bucket-Grown Potatoes

Preventing and managing diseases in potatoes grown in buckets requires a multi-faceted approach. Focusing on healthy plant growth and minimizing stress is key.

Choosing Disease-Resistant Varieties

Selecting potato varieties known for their resistance to common diseases is a proactive step. While no variety is completely immune, some are significantly less susceptible. Researching and choosing these disease-resistant potato varieties can save a lot of trouble.

Ensuring Proper Watering and Drainage

Overwatering and poor drainage create ideal conditions for many fungal and bacterial diseases. Ensure your buckets have adequate drainage holes and water only when the top inch of soil is dry. Avoid overhead watering, which can spread spores.

Maintaining Good Air Circulation

Crowded plants can harbor diseases. Ensure adequate spacing between buckets if growing multiple plants. Good air circulation around potato plants helps leaves dry faster, reducing the risk of fungal infections.

Using Disease-Free Seed Potatoes

Always start with certified disease-free seed potatoes. This is one of the most critical steps in preventing the introduction of many serious diseases into your growing environment. Avoid using potatoes from grocery stores as seed.

Soil Health and pH Management

For diseases like scab, managing soil pH is important. Potatoes generally prefer slightly acidic soil (pH 5.0-6.5). For bucket growing, using a quality potting mix and monitoring pH can help. Avoid adding lime unless a soil test indicates it’s necessary.

Crop Rotation (Even in Buckets)

While true crop rotation is challenging with containers, it’s still beneficial to avoid planting potatoes in the same bucket or the same soil year after year. If possible, refresh the soil annually or use a different set of buckets.

Regular Monitoring and Early Intervention

Inspect your potato plants regularly for any signs of disease. Early detection of potato diseases is crucial. If you spot symptoms, act quickly. Remove infected leaves or plants immediately to prevent further spread.

People Also Ask

What are the signs of potato blight in a bucket?

Signs of potato blight in a bucket include dark, water-soaked spots on leaves and stems that quickly turn brown and necrotic. A fuzzy white growth may appear on the underside of leaves in humid conditions. The plants may wilt suddenly.

How can I prevent fungal diseases on potatoes in containers?

To prevent fungal diseases, ensure good drainage and air circulation. Avoid overwatering and overhead watering. Use disease-free seed potatoes and consider planting resistant varieties. Promptly remove any infected plant parts.

Is it safe to eat potatoes that have had blight?

It is generally not recommended to eat potatoes that have been affected by late blight, as the disease can penetrate the tubers and cause rot. While early blight primarily affects foliage, severely infected tubers might be compromised. Discard any tubers showing signs of rot or discoloration.

What is the fastest way to get rid of potato diseases?

The fastest way to manage potato diseases often involves removing infected plant material immediately to prevent spread. For severe outbreaks, especially of late blight or bacterial wilt, it may be necessary to discard the entire plant and potentially the soil to protect other plants.
